UW System Faces Additional $66 Million Cut
UW System, already facing a $250 million cut over the next biennium, learned that it will likely have to absorb up to almost $66 million more in cuts in 2011-13. UW-Madison’s share of the cut would be $18.1 million in…

Appointments Made to UW System Task Force
Assembly Speaker Jeff Fitzgerald (R-Horicon) and Senate Majority Leader Scott Fitzgerald (R-Juneau) named 12 members to the Special Task Force on UW Restructuring and Operational Flexibilities. The task force was created in Act 32, the 2011-13 state budget, to study…
